Green Oak Timber Framed Homes

Green Oak Timber Framed Homes

Ham, Devon

A bespoke, architecturally distinctive new-build residence constructed using traditional green oak timber, with the structural framework assembled entirely without screws, bolts, or metal fixings, utilizing oak pegs and tenon joints. Numerous windows were incorporated to maximize natural light, and the property is equipped with oil-fired underfloor heating.

Steel Framed Extension Lyme Regis

Steel Framed Extension Lyme Regis

Lyme Regis

A steel-framed extension featuring large glass panels and sliding doors, complemented by substantial external landscaping. Aluminium cladding was selected for its enhanced weatherproofing capabilities and resistance to salt air.

Small Works - Replacement of lintel above patio door

Charmouth

Investigated and resolved damp patches appearing at the top and sides of a patio door by replacing the existing cavity tray, lintel, and masonry to add a new lead tray, a new steel lintel, a cavity tray above the steel lintel, and new solid insulation.

Retaining Wall

Retaining Wall

Axminster

Removed an existing retaining wall constructed out of logs that had failed and constructed a new one out of reinforced concrete and hollow blocks. This was completed by hand with no mechanical assistance, with materials brought in by wheelbarrow.
